Reduce Your Weight for a Healthier You

Are you aiming to enhance your overall health and well-being? Then considering a weight loss journey could be the perfect move forward. When you reduce excess weight, you'll feel a plethora of benefits that extend far beyond just your physique.

First, losing weight can substantially enhance your vitality. You'll find yourself feeling more enthusiastic throughout the day, willing to take on tasks with confidence.

Additionally, a healthy weight can reduce your risk of developing long-term ailments such as heart disease, type 2 diabetes, and some types of cancer. By focusing on weight management, you're making a proactive step towards protecting your long-term health and well-being.

Finally, shedding excess weight can boost your emotional well-being. When you feel good about your body, it can reflect in your confidence and self-esteem.

Effective Strategies for Lasting Weight Management

Achieving and maintaining a healthy weight is a journey that necessitates a mindful approach. It's not about quick fixes or rigorous diets, but rather about implementing sustainable lifestyle adaptations. One of the key strategies is to concentrate on wholesome eating. This means choosing foods that are rich in vitamins, and reducing refined foods, unhealthy fats, and excess sugars.

Moreover, regular aerobic exercise plays a crucial role in weight management. Aim for at least 60 minutes of moderate-intensity exercise most days of the week. This could include activities like jogging, swimming, or cycling.

Establishing healthy habits is essential for long-term success. This involves getting enough sleep, managing stress, and staying hydrated.

Remember, weight management is a lifelong journey that requires patience, consistency, and self-care. By implementing these simple strategies, you can achieve a healthy weight and improve your overall well-being.
